RE: unknown perennial foliage plant

Is the burgundy in a v shape? Could be Tovara, also called Painter's pallette. It it is this, mine are must now forming stems for their rather small flowers. Here in my hot climate, I grow it in shade to avoid leaf burn. It comes back from roots and seeds so I have to thin them a lot. Sharon
